1.   Backgound

ABB Operations in Warminster, PA and Columbus, OH supplies integrated control/automation solutions to a variety of industries using ABB and 3rd party products. These solutions include electrical controls, power distribution components, Distributed Control Systems (DCS)/Programmable Logic Controllers (PLC)/ Human Machine Interfaces (HMI)/ Variable Frequency Drive and Electric Motor Components and all their associated control software, hardware, and application.
 
The ABB Hybrid IA-PI Systems Engineering group provides services including front end design studies, design and implementation of control solutions including DCS/PLC applications programming and control panel design, and site start-up services. The successful candidate will have hands-on opportunities, under the direction of a lead engineer, to learn and execute standard engineering principles and practices on all phases of control/automation project execution.
